Output dd85c3d331da48342a6f78d29bbe1ced457ea54ec2d9483f10a5d447f2bd578a:0

value
3621949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c163fa6fa4a6b37f8a05a94745151aaf85299c6 OP_EQUAL
address
3ETjBGC69A57WUAKHn4zGYPHp5RERA73Ec
transaction
dd85c3d331da48342a6f78d29bbe1ced457ea54ec2d9483f10a5d447f2bd578a
spent
true